Navigating the Landscape: Types and Features of Automatic Vacuum Cleaners in the UK
The automatic vacuum cleaner market is varied, providing a range of designs with varying functions and abilities. Understanding these distinctions is important to selecting the best robot vacuum for your specific needs and UK home environment.
Here are some essential types and functions to think about:
- Basic Robot Vacuums: These entry-level designs normally offer basic suction and navigation abilities. They frequently use random or bounce navigation, implying they move the space somewhat arbitrarily up until the whole location is covered. They are generally more budget friendly and ideal for smaller, less chaotic areas.
- Smart Navigation Robot Vacuums: These designs utilize more sophisticated navigation systems, such as L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or vSLAM (visual Simultaneous Localization and Mapping). These innovations permit the robot to map your home, discover the layout, and navigate more efficiently and methodically. This leads to faster and more comprehensive cleaning, lessening missed out on areas.
- Robot Vacuums with Mopping Functionality: Some models combine vacuuming and mopping abilities. They usually feature a water tank and a mopping pad that can be connected for damp cleaning difficult floorings. robotic mop 2-in-1 devices use included convenience for homes with a mix of carpet and tough flooring.
- Bagged vs. Bagless Robot Vacuums: Similar to standard vacuums, robot vacuums can be bagged or bagless. Bagless models are more common and require emptying a dustbin. Bagged models provide more sanitary dust disposal as the bag can be sealed and discarded.
- Suction Power: Suction power is an essential factor figuring out cleaning efficiency, specifically for carpets and pet hair. Determined in Pascals (Pa), higher suction power usually suggests much better cleaning efficiency. Think about the types of flooring in your house when evaluating suction power.
- Battery Life and Coverage Area: Battery life dictates for how long the robot can clean up on a single charge, which directly impacts the area it can cover. Think about the size of your home and pick a design with enough battery life to clean your whole area in one go, or with a recharge & & resume function.
- App Control and Smart Features: Many contemporary robot vacuums are geared up with mobile phone app control. These apps permit you to schedule cleaning sessions, screen cleaning progress, control the robot from another location, set up virtual borders, and often even integrate with voice assistants like Alexa or Google Assistant.
- Pet Hair Cleaning Capabilities: If you have family pets, search for robot vacuums specifically designed for pet hair removal. These models frequently have more powerful suction, tangle-free brush rolls, and HEPA filters to efficiently capture pet hair and allergens.
- Cliff Sensors and Obstacle Avoidance: Cliff sensors avoid the robot from dropping stairs or edges. Obstacle avoidance features permit the robot to navigate around furniture and other obstacles in your home, reducing bumping and ensuring more effective cleaning.
- Self-Emptying Bases: Some high-end models come with self-emptying bases. After each cleaning session, the robot automatically docks at the base where its dustbin is emptied into a larger bin in the base. This substantially lowers the frequency of manual dustbin emptying, adding more benefit.

Maintaining Your Automatic Assistant: Ensuring Longevity
To guarantee your automatic vacuum continues to operate effectively and dependably for many years to come, routine upkeep is important.
Here are some essential maintenance pointers:
- Empty the Dustbin Regularly: Empty the dustbin after each cleaning cycle or as often as suggested by the maker. A complete dustbin lowers suction power and cleaning performance.
- Tidy or Replace Filters: Clean washable filters regularly and change disposable filters as recommended in the user manual. Tidy filters are vital for keeping suction power and efficient irritant filtration.
- Tidy Brush Rolls: Remove debris, hair, and threads that might get tangled around the brush rolls. Regular cleaning avoids reduced cleaning performance and prospective damage to the motor.
- Wipe Sensors and Charging Contacts: Gently wipe the sensing units and charging contacts with a soft, dry cloth to make sure correct navigation and charging.
- Inspect for Obstructions: Periodically inspect the robot for any blockages or twisted debris that might hinder its movement or cleaning ability.
- Follow Manufacturer Instructions: Always describe the user handbook for specific maintenance guidelines and suggestions for your particular design.
